Dickinson College reports an average IB score of 38 out of 45 for students who are admitted and who submitted IB scores. It's important to note that many admitted students do not provide IB scores, indicating that this average may not represent the entire applicant pool. The focus on IB scores highlights the strength of those candidates who choose to submit them.
Dickinson College's IB score range for undergraduate admissions is between 36 and 40, with the 25th percentile at 36 and the 75th percentile at 40. While being within this range does not guarantee admission, applicants on the upper end are viewed favorably. Meanwhile, those at the lower end will need to provide stronger grades, essays, awards, and extracurricular activities to enhance their candidacy.
